Patents by Inventor Geoffrey White
Geoffrey White has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Publication number: 20230144849Abstract: A water-in-oil emulsion composition comprising (a) water, (b) at least one oil, (c) at least one surfactant, (d) at least one water-soluble vinyl polymer, and (e) at least one organosiloxane film-former that is selected from a silicone resin and a random acrylic/silicone graft copolymer is provided. The composition may be a composition for eyelashes, for example a mascara composition further including at least one colorant.Type: ApplicationFiled: October 29, 2021Publication date: May 11, 2023Applicant: L'OREALInventors: Geoffrey WHITE, Aline Aude GUIMONT
-
Publication number: 20230136277Abstract: A water-in-oil emulsion composition comprising (a) water, (b) at least one oil, (c) at least one surfactant, (d) at least one amine salt of an acrylic polymer, and (e) at least one organosiloxane film-former that is selected from a silicone resin and a random acrylic/silicone graft copolymer is provided. The composition may be a composition for eyelashes, for example a mascara composition further including at least one colorant.Type: ApplicationFiled: October 29, 2021Publication date: May 4, 2023Applicant: L'OREALInventors: Geoffrey WHITE, Aline Aude GUIMONT
-
Publication number: 20220403847Abstract: A pump may include a stator, a rotor, and an impeller. The stator may include one or more electromagnets and one or more permanent magnets. The rotor may include an armature, one or more complementary permanent magnets, and a pull magnet configured to position the rotor in an axial direction. The rotor may be disposed within the stator. The complementary permanent magnets and the one or more permanent magnets of the stator may create magnetic bearings. The armature may be aligned with at least one of the electromagnets of the stator and configured to rotate the rotor with respect to the stator. The impeller may be coupled to the rotor.Type: ApplicationFiled: August 22, 2022Publication date: December 22, 2022Inventors: Tom Simmons, Geoffrey White, Courtney Parsons
-
Patent number: 11421694Abstract: A pump may include a stator, a rotor, and an impeller. The stator may include one or more electromagnets and one or more permanent magnets. The rotor may include an armature, one or more complementary permanent magnets, and a pull magnet configured to position the rotor in an axial direction. The rotor may be disposed within the stator. The complementary permanent magnets and the one or more permanent magnets of the stator may create magnetic bearings. The armature may be aligned with at least one of the electromagnets of the stator and configured to rotate the rotor with respect to the stator. The impeller may be coupled to the rotor.Type: GrantFiled: February 3, 2020Date of Patent: August 23, 2022Assignee: White Knight Fluid Handling Inc.Inventors: Tom Simmons, Geoffrey White, Courtney Parsons
-
Publication number: 20220235885Abstract: A fitting assembly may seal a wire within a tube to inhibit ingress of fluid outside the tube into the tube and into contact with the wire. The fitting assembly may optionally include a body and a nut, with a part of the nut received within the body. The nut may be threadedly connected to the body, such that threading and/or unthreading the nut translates the part of the nut within the body. Optionally, the nut may include a ring extension that is received within a ring cavity of the body, and an interfacing between the ring extension and the ring cavity may create a seal to inhibit leaking of the fluid past the seal. A method of sealing a wire within a tube may comprise positioning a tube with a wire therein within such a fitting assembly.Type: ApplicationFiled: January 25, 2022Publication date: July 28, 2022Inventors: Courtney Parsons, Geoffrey White, Tom M. Simmons
-
Patent number: 11396870Abstract: A reciprocating fluid pump may include a pump body, one or more subject fluid chambers within the pump body, one or more drive fluid chambers within the pump body, and a shuttle valve for shifting flow of pressurized drive fluid between two or more conduits. The shuttle valve includes a valve body and a spool disposed within the valve body and configured to move between a first position and a second position within the valve body. The shuttle valve also includes one or more magnets carried by the spool. The magnets are located and configured to impart a force on the spool responsive to a magnetic field such that the spool is magnetically biased away from an intermediate position between the first position and the second position.Type: GrantFiled: April 15, 2020Date of Patent: July 26, 2022Assignee: White Knight Fluid Handling Inc.Inventors: David M. Simmons, Geoffrey White, Tom M. Simmons
-
Publication number: 20210401724Abstract: The invention relates to water-in-oil (w/o) emulsion compositions for hair, eyelashes and/or eyebrows including at least one low HLB surfactant, at least one silicone gum, and at least one siloxysilicate resin, as well as to methods of making and using such emulsions. Preferably, the composition is a composition for eyelashes, for example a mascara composition further including at least one colorant.Type: ApplicationFiled: June 30, 2020Publication date: December 30, 2021Applicant: L'ORÉALInventors: Aline GUIMONT, Geoffrey WHITE, Anil SHAH
-
Publication number: 20210338543Abstract: The invention relates to water-in-oil (w/o) emulsion compositions for hair, eyelashes and/or eyebrows including at least one latex containing polymer containing at least one styrene group and at least one siloxysilicate resin, as well as to methods of making and using such emulsions. Preferably, the composition is a composition for eyelashes, for example a mascara composition further including at least one colorant.Type: ApplicationFiled: April 30, 2020Publication date: November 4, 2021Applicant: L'ORÉALInventors: Aline GUIMONT, Geoffrey WHITE
-
Patent number: 10980733Abstract: The invention relates to a composition, especially a cosmetic composition, comprising at least one acrylic thickener and at least one oil, as well as to methods of using such compositions.Type: GrantFiled: October 16, 2018Date of Patent: April 20, 2021Assignee: L'OREALInventors: Chunhua Li, Hy Si Bui, Dhaval Patel, Mohamed Kanji, Geoffrey White
-
Publication number: 20200332793Abstract: A reciprocating fluid pump may include a pump body, one or more subject fluid chambers within the pump body, one or more drive fluid chambers within the pump body, and a shuttle valve for shifting flow of pressurized drive fluid between two or more conduits. The shuttle valve includes a valve body and a spool disposed within the valve body and configured to move between a first position and a second position within the valve body. The shuttle valve also includes one or more magnets carried by the spool. The magnets are located and configured to impart a force on the spool responsive to a magnetic field such that the spool is magnetically biased away from an intermediate position between the first position and the second position.Type: ApplicationFiled: April 15, 2020Publication date: October 22, 2020Inventors: David M. Simmons, Geoffrey White, Tom M. Simmons
-
Publication number: 20200248696Abstract: A pump may include a stator, a rotor, and an impeller. The stator may include one or more electromagnets and one or more permanent magnets. The rotor may include an armature, one or more complementary permanent magnets, and a pull magnet configured to position the rotor in an axial direction. The rotor may be disposed within the stator. The complementary permanent magnets and the one or more permanent magnets of the stator may create magnetic bearings. The armature may be aligned with at least one of the electromagnets of the stator and configured to rotate the rotor with respect to the stator. The impeller may be coupled to the rotor.Type: ApplicationFiled: February 3, 2020Publication date: August 6, 2020Inventors: Tom Simmons, Geoffrey White, Courtney Parsons
-
Patent number: 10639259Abstract: Compositions containing (1) water, (2) at least one hydrophilic sunscreen active agent having a sulfonic acid group, (3) at least one surfactant selected from the group consisting of alkoxylated fatty alcohols, sorbitan esters, alkoxylated silicones, and mixtures thereof, and (4) at least one copolymer comprising at least one monomer comprising a carboxylic acid containing ?,?-unsaturation, at least one monomer containing an ester of a carboxylic acid containing ?,?-unsaturation, and at least one monomer containing an oxyalkylenated fatty alcohol are provided.Type: GrantFiled: October 28, 2015Date of Patent: May 5, 2020Assignee: L'ORÉALInventors: Geoffrey White, Brian Scott Bodnar
-
Publication number: 20190110976Abstract: The invention relates to a composition, especially a cosmetic composition, comprising at least one acrylic thickener and at least one oil, as well as to methods of using such compositions.Type: ApplicationFiled: October 16, 2018Publication date: April 18, 2019Applicant: L'ORÉALInventors: Chunhua LI, Hy Si BUI, Dhaval PATEL, Mohamed KANJI, Geoffrey WHITE
-
Patent number: 10143645Abstract: The invention relates to a composition, especially a cosmetic composition, comprising at least one acrylic thickener and at least one oil, as well as to methods of using such compositions.Type: GrantFiled: May 5, 2011Date of Patent: December 4, 2018Assignee: L'OREALInventors: Chunhua Li, Hy Si Bui, Dhaval Patel, Mohamed Kanji, Geoffrey White
-
Patent number: 9658839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generated aggregated dependencies between software elements in a code base. One of the methods includes processing selected software elements as represented by a raw dependency graph and a hierarchy graph to generate data representing an aggregated dependency graph, the aggregated dependency graph having nodes representing the selected software elements and aggregated dependencies between one or more of the selected software elements, wherein each aggregated dependency between a pair of the selected software elements represents that a first software element of the pair, or a descendant of the first software element according to the hierarchy graph, depends, according to the raw dependency graph, on a second software element of the pair or a descendant of the second software element according to the hierarchy graph. The data representing the aggregated dependency graph is provided in response to the request.Type: GrantFiled: June 6, 2016Date of Patent: May 23, 2017Assignee: Semmle LimitedInventors: Joshua George Hale, Luke James Cartey, Geoffrey White
-
Publication number: 20170119644Abstract: Compositions containing (1) water, (2) at least one hydrophilic sunscreen active agent having a sulfonic acid group, (3) at least one surfactant selected from the group consisting of alkoxylated fatty alcohols, sorbitan esters, alkoxylated silicones, and mixtures thereof, and (4) at least one copolymer comprising at least one monomer comprising a carboxylic acid containing ?,?-unsaturation, at least one monomer containing an ester of a carboxylic acid containing ?,?-unsaturation, and at least one monomer containing an oxyalkylenated fatty alcohol are provided.Type: ApplicationFiled: October 28, 2015Publication date: May 4, 2017Applicant: L'ORÉALInventors: Geoffrey WHITE, Brian Scott BODNAR
-
Publication number: 20170090889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generated aggregated dependencies between software elements in a code base. One of the methods includes processing selected software elements as represented by a raw dependency graph and a hierarchy graph to generate data representing an aggregated dependency graph, the aggregated dependency graph having nodes representing the selected software elements and aggregated dependencies between one or more of the selected software elements, wherein each aggregated dependency between a pair of the selected software elements represents that a first software element of the pair, or a descendant of the first software element according to the hierarchy graph, depends, according to the raw dependency graph, on a second software element of the pair or a descendant of the second software element according to the hierarchy graph. The data representing the aggregated dependency graph is provided in response to the request.Type: ApplicationFiled: June 6, 2016Publication date: March 30, 2017Inventors: Joshua George Hale, Luke James Cartey, Geoffrey White
-
Patent number: 9552276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for generated aggregated dependencies between software elements in a code base. One of the methods includes receiving a query that defines a dependency between the software elements in a project. Searching a database to identify matching source software elements having the one or more source attributes and target software elements having the one or more target attributes of the query. Identifying pairs of matching source software elements and matching target software elements having the specified relationship, and generating, for each pair of matching source software elements and matching target software elements having the specified relationship, a new dependency in a raw dependency graph, the new dependency being a dependency from a source software element of the pair to the target software element of the pair.Type: GrantFiled: March 17, 2016Date of Patent: January 24, 2017Assignee: Semmle LimitedInventors: Joshua George Hale, Luke James Cartey, Geoffrey White
-
Patent number: 9411556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for inlining software dependencies. One of the methods includes receiving data representing dependencies between software elements in a project, wherein the plurality of software elements includes a first software element that includes a usage of a template parameterized by a type, a second software element that is or occurs within a definition of the template, and a third software element. If the dependencies include a first dependency of the first software element on the second software element, and a second dependency of the second software element on the third software element, the second dependency is removed and a new dependency is generated of (i) the first software element on (ii) the third software element.Type: GrantFiled: September 30, 2015Date of Patent: August 9, 2016Inventors: Peter Cawley, Joshua George Hale, Luke James Cartey, Geoffrey White
-
Patent number: 9372670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for relocating template dependencies. One of the methods includes determining that dependencies in a dependency graph include a first dependency of a first node representing the first software element that includes a usage of a template parameterized by a type on a second node representing a second software element that is or occurs within a definition of the template, and a second dependency of the second node representing second software element on a third node representing the third software element that defines the type. In response, the dependency graph is modified including generating a new node in the dependency graph, the new node representing the instantiation of the template with the type, adding a new first dependency from the first node to the new node, and adding a new second dependency from the new node to the third node.Type: GrantFiled: September 30, 2015Date of Patent: June 21, 2016Inventors: Luke James Cartey, Joshua George Hale, Geoffrey White